On This Day, Sept. 5, 1967...



The Beatles began recording 'I am the Walrus'

As a kid, I went to bed every night with a stuffed pink walrus. Forget bears, he was my everything; I loved his long cotton teeth. He didn't have a name so my grandmother christened him 'El Dienton,' the long toothed one.

When I heard 'I am the Walrus' for the first time, I assumed it was about seahorses like him. I looked up the lyrics and found no connection to my favorite cuddly toy. But it still fascinates me that they started recording this crazy song 56 sixty years ago today.
